COMMISSION ON CIVIL RIGHTS
Agenda and Notice of Public Meeting of the North Carolina
Advisory Committee
Notice is hereby given, pursuant to the provisions of the rules and
regulations of the U.S. Commission on Civil Rights (Commission), and
the Federal Advisory Committee Act (FACA), that a meeting of the North
Carolina Advisory Committee (Committee) to the Commission will convene
on Wednesday, July 14, 2010,
[[Page 36062]]
at 1 p.m. and adjourn at approximately 4 p.m. (EST) at the
International Civil Rights Center, 134 S. Elm Street, Greensboro, NC,
27401. The purpose of the meeting is for the Committee to discuss its
report on disparate discipline of minority youth by public school
districts.
